Today, I'm going to introduce you to what I call the "Micro-Momentum Method" - a game-changing approach that transforms those overwhelming moments into precise, powerful productivity.

Here's how it works. Instead of looking at your entire task list as one massive, intimidating landscape, we're going to break it down into what I call "10-minute victory windows." Think of these like small, strategic sprints where you commit to total focus for just ten minutes.

Imagine your tasks are like a complex puzzle. You don't solve the entire puzzle in one sitting - you connect small sections, piece by piece. Your work is exactly the same. Ten minutes of pure, uninterrupted attention can create remarkable momentum.

Here's a practical walkthrough. Choose one task that's been haunting you. Set a timer for exactly ten minutes. No distractions - that means phone on silent, email closed, notifications muted. During those ten minutes, you're laser-focused on nothing else.

Pro tip: Use the first two minutes to clearly define your specific goal for this sprint. What exactly will you accomplish? Clarity is your secret weapon.

But wait - here are three additional productivity accelerators to supercharge this method:

First, create a dedicated workspace that signals "focus mode" to your brain. This could be a specific corner of your home, a particular chair, or even just positioning your laptop a certain way.

Second, hydrate strategically. Keep a water bottle nearby. Staying hydrated maintains cognitive performance and gives you those tiny mental reset moments.

Third, track your micro-momentum. I recommend a simple checkbox or digital tracker where you mark each successful ten-minute sprint. Seeing your progress becomes incredibly motivating.

A quick mindset shift: You're not trying to be perfect. You're practicing intentional, focused action. Some days you'll nail five sprints, some days maybe just two. Both are wins.

As we wrap up, here's your practical carry-forward: Tonight, before you go to bed, choose one task for tomorrow and pre-plan your first ten-minute sprint. Set yourself up for success while your mind is calm and clear.
